As part of our pro bono activities, we are proud to assist the cooperation between the Indonesian government and a Japanese governmental agency that focuses on economic and social growth, and the promotion of international cooperation. We help through identifying Indonesian regulatory sectors that require development and improvement to promote a better investment climate in Indonesia.
This project is crucial as part of the efforts to enhance Indonesia’s protracted attempt in reducing regulatory inconsistency barriers towards the Indonesian investment and economy reforms. Our contribution to this pro bono project is part of our participation in guiding the judicial and practical gap, all in order to progress the Indonesian laws and regulations to keep up with the dynamics of international business and the overall Indonesian growing economy.
